MPC钱包技术如何进行策略配置?

2026年2月24日 12点热度 0人点赞

MPC钱包技术作为近年来区块链领域的一项重要创新,为用户提供了更加安全的资产存储和交易方式。在众多加密货币钱包中,多方计算(Multi-Party Computation, MPC)钱包因其独特的安全性机制而备受关注。然而,要想充分发挥MPC钱包的优势,就需要对其中复杂的策略配置进行合理设置。本文将从多个方面详细解析如何进行MPC钱包的技术策略配置。

一、理解MPC钱包的基本原理

在深入探讨MPC钱包的策略配置之前,首先需要明确其基本工作原理和优势所在。MPC钱包是一种多方参与的加密货币存储解决方案,通过分散私钥来确保资金的安全性。具体而言,在交易过程中,多个参与者各自拥有私钥的一部分,这些部分结合起来才能完成交易。这种方式有效地防止了任何单一实体控制整个资产的风险,同时也极大提升了安全性。

二、确定参与者的角色与职责

在配置MPC钱包策略时,首要任务是定义哪些实体可以成为参与者,并明确他们的具体角色和权限。通常情况下,参与者包括但不限于用户、服务提供商或第三方安全托管机构。每个角色的设定将直接影响到交易流程及访问控制机制的设计。

  • 用户:作为最终资产持有者,负责保管自己那份私钥份额。
  • 服务提供方:可能承担部分计算任务,确保交易过程的安全性。
  • 确定参与者的角色与职责

  • 第三方托管商:可用来增加额外的安全层,降低用户直接管理密钥的风险。

三、确定数据加密与传输方式

数据安全是MPC钱包策略配置中的核心要素之一。在选择合适的加密算法和传输协议时,需综合考虑性能需求与安全性要求之间的平衡。常见的做法包括使用公私钥对进行身份验证,并通过TLS等标准网络加密技术来保护通信过程中的敏感信息。

  • 加密算法的选择应基于当前行业推荐的安全级别。
  • 传输过程中采用强效的端到端加密机制,确保数据在移动中不被窃取或篡改。

确定数据加密与传输方式

四、设置访问控制与权限管理

合理的访问控制和权限管理系统是保障MPC钱包安全性的关键。这要求在系统设计之初就考虑不同角色之间的交互方式以及相应的操作限制。例如:

  • 可以为用户提供自定义的签名条件,确保只有符合特定规则的操作才能通过。
  • 采用细粒度权限划分技术,确保每个参与者仅能执行与其职责相符的任务。

五、制定应急响应计划

考虑到MPC钱包涉及多方协作的特点,在策略配置中还应包括详细的应急响应计划。这涉及到:

制定应急响应计划

  • 如何处理密钥泄露事件;
  • 在系统故障或异常情况下快速恢复服务的能力;
  • 对于用户和参与者之间的纠纷,明确解决机制与流程。

六、定期审查与更新

最后但同样重要的是,MPC钱包的安全策略需要随着技术的发展不断进行调整和完善。因此,建议建立一套完整的监控与审计框架,定期对现有配置进行全面检查,并根据最新的安全研究成果及时做出必要的修改升级。

综上所述,合理地进行MPC钱包的技术策略配置不仅能够显著提升系统的整体安全性,同时也为用户提供了更加便捷友好的使用体验。通过上述步骤的实施,可以构建出一个既高效又可靠的多方计算钱包解决方案,在保证资产安全的同时也为创新应用开辟了广阔的空间。